
Oval Green Cabochon and Brass/Gold-Tone Pendant
This item is a decorative pendant featuring a central oval-shaped green cabochon stone, likely jade as indicated in the context, set within a brass or gold-toned metal frame. The frame itself is roughly square-shaped with scalloped edges, resembling a four-petal flower or cross design. Each of the four 'petals' or corner extensions is adorned with a raised, textured, spherical or bead-like embellishment, adding dimension and a craft-like aesthetic. The metal surrounding the central stone appears to have fine textured detailing, possibly filigree or granulation, though the resolution limits precise identification. A prominent bail, which allows the pendant to be strung on a chain, is attached to the top. The metal appears to be polished with a warm, slightly reddish-gold hue, characteristic of brass or possibly low-karat gold. The surface shows some minor wear consistent with handling and age, but no significant damage like cracks or chips are visible on the stone or severe tarnishing/corrosion on the metal. The craftsmanship suggests a handmade or artisan-crafted piece, potentially from the mid-20th century or later, given its relatively clean lines and solid construction. The overall design is somewhat traditional or ethnically inspired, leaning towards an antique or vintage aesthetic.
